THIS IS A GAME CHANGER

Written on Jan 13, 2016

I have nothing but good to say about this laser sight. It is a game changer. The fit is perfect on a Kimber Ultra CDP II. The green laser is very bright and indoors will even shed illumination into the room and onto the target. Use outdoors is limited, but it is useable in bright sunlight out to about 50 feet. On an overcast day, you can see the green dot at quite a distance. The workmanship is high quality. The on/off pressure switch works perfectly and is properly positioned. I am an older shooter whose eyes aren't quite what they used to me when I would pitch out golf balls and blast them with my .45. Now I should be able to do that again with this laser sight. No need to waste time with tritium night sights which are far slower that putting the green dot on the target. This laser definitely will improve speed and accuracy. This was the only option I could find to put a laser on my 3" barrel non-railed old school 1911 .45 pistol. It works perfectly, and as I said, it is a game changer.

OUTSTANDING TINY LASER FOR TOP RAIL OF AR-15

Written on Dec 20, 2015

This was my first laser sight purchase, but I researched extensively before buying a unit and considered even semi-professional grade laser sights in the $750 to $800 price range, but decided to try the Crimson Trace product based on glowing reviews of others. I am using this mounted on the top rail of an AR-15 up front on the top rail near an angled foregrip and side-mounted Surefire Scout flashlight mounted where all the light and laser controls are extremely easy to reach without taking my hand off the angled foregrip. The Crimson Trace universal rail-mount laser appears to be well made and the on-off controls feel surprisingly solid and well made for such a tiny unit. It performs thus far in all respects like I would expect a laser sight to perform. I cannot comment yet on how well it holds zero under heavy shooting or stands up under abuse, or just how waterproof it is, but I am optimistic that it will pass muster based on what I have seen thus far. I am actually pleasantly surprised at this quality for such a small price. I had concerns about the quality of other brands of lasers in this price range. I do not have this concern now with Crimson Trace products, but have generally concluded that Crimson Trace products are well made, a good value for the money, suitable for serious civilian defense use, and I will be outfitting other firearms with Crimson Trace lasers.
